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Inc. (ΩΨΦ)

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Inc. – Pi Mu Chapter was chartered at San Diego State University in 1983, bringing the rich legacy of Omega to the San Diego region. Omega Psi Phi holds the historic distinction of being the first international fraternal organization founded on the campus of a historically Black college, established at Howard University in 1911. The men of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Inc. are guided by the principle that “Friendship is essential to the soul.” This belief is not only spoken—it’s lived out daily through a commitment to uplifting one another, forging deep brotherhood, and serving their communities with pride and purpose. Together, the brothers of Pi Mu continue to build a chapter rooted in excellence, unity, and a bond that lasts a lifetime.

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Inc. belongs to the Multicultural Greek Council at USD and is a city-wide chapter, meaning they have members and host programming on nearby campuses such as SDSU and UCSD in addition to USD's campus. Follow them on Instagram to stay connected.

Chapter Information

Chapter Name: Omega Psi Phi Fraternity, Inc.

Designation: Pi Mu; Chartered at San Diego State University

Nickname: Ques, Omegas, Que Dogs

Colors: Royal Purple and Old Gold

Symbols/Mascots: Lamp

National Founding: 1911 at Howard University

Values: Manhood, Scholarship, Perseverance, and Uplift
